Abstract:
We show that, under some additional set-theoretical assumptions which are equiconsistent with the existence of a measurable cardinal, there is a weak Asplund space whose dual, equipped with the weak* topology, is not in Stegall’s class. This completes a result by Kenderov, Moors and Sciffer.References
